CAA Art Museum, Contemporary art museum in Hangzhou, China
The CAA Art Museum is a contemporary art museum in Hangzhou displaying Chinese paintings, sculptures, and modern installations across several exhibition spaces. The galleries present works in various mediums that offer visitors a broad view of both traditional and contemporary artistic practices.
The museum emerged as part of the China Academy of Art with roots extending back about 85 years. In 2003, the original exhibition space was transformed and modernized into its current museum form.
The museum presents works created with diverse materials including paper, ink, and silk, reflecting both traditional Chinese and international artistic traditions. Visitors can experience how these different mediums come together to tell stories about the region's creative identity.
